What companies run services between Staines-upon-Thames, England and Swanage, England?

You can take a bus from Staines station to Mowlem Court via Heathrow Terminal 5 and Bournemouth Station in around 4h 1m. Alternatively, South Western Railway operates a train from Woking to Wareham hourly. Tickets cost £35–90 and the journey takes 1h 55m.
